[ ] Step 4 — Timezone export verification before sealing. As reviewer, confirm that Chronofold report exports pin every timestamp to the tenant's declared zone, not the build host's, and that DST boundary fixtures for the Veldmere dataset pass. Both ceremony witnesses must initial the checklist margin once the diff is clean. Only then may the export-signing key be re-wrapped; to unlock the hardware module, enter the passphrase shown below.

strongbox words: kelion-ralvan-casix-aldeth-gorius-kelath-isteth-tamwyn-novok-queniel-druok-quenok-wenael

MEMO — Brakelund Industries
To: Department Heads
Re: FY Headcount Plan

Next year's headcount is fixed at current levels plus four roles in Product Assurance. No new requisitions until Q2. Open vacancies older than 90 days will lapse. Internal transfers take priority over external hires. Submit final org charts to People Ops by the 15th. The rationale is summarised in the confidential note appended below.

board note of yageg-yadug: The northern region missed its Framir quota by 13.1 percent last quarter. Lamathek Freight plans to raise the Quenael list price by 30.2 percent in March. The pricing group signed off on a budget of $133.5 million for Project Novok. The renewal with Gilethek Foods closes at $60.0 million a year, 2.7 percent above the last contract.

Environment Variables — Ledgerleaf Export Service. The spreadsheet exporter's memory behaviour is governed entirely by env vars, so set these carefully. EXPORT_MAX_ROWS_IN_MEMORY defaults to 10000; lower it on small nodes to avoid OOM kills during wide-column exports. EXPORT_TMP_DIR must point to a disk-backed path, never tmpfs, or spill files defeat the purpose. Finally, streaming exports are encrypted at rest, which requires the export cipher key. Place that key on the line immediately following this paragraph.

env line for tawig-fawef: RELAY_SECRET20=0ab759e18e0c5ff3bdaf